 | Description: | Albums 1970-1973 is an album by New Seekers, released in 2018. The album is a pop 5-CD. - UK five CD set. One of the biggest selling groups of the '70s have their first eight albums plus a collection of Rarities included on this five disc 127 track clam shell box set. Disc One features their self-titled debut LP and the follow up Keith Potger & The New Seekers, both appearing here on CD for the first time. A bonus is the only UK single by ex-Seekers vocalist Potger. The second CD features the albums Beautiful People (AKA Never Ending Song Of Love) and New Colours. The UK #2 chart album We'd Like To Teach The World To Sing and the #23 Circles are coupled for Disc Three. The fourth disc features the In Concert Live At The Royal Albert Hall double album, again making it's debut on CD. The final disc features the #47 UK hit album Now plus 15 previously non-LP tracks we've called Loose Ends. Detailed sleeve notes by the bands webmaster, pictures of all the relevant records and memorabilia are all a feature of the 20 page booklet."Albums 1970-73" is a comprehensive CD collection by the renowned pop group The New Seekers, released by Caroline. This box set brings together the band's most influential albums from their golden era between 1970 and 1973, featuring hits like "I'd Like to Teach the World to Sing," "Beg, Steal or Borrow," and many more. The New Seekers are celebrated for their harmonious vocals and catchy melodies that defined early '70s pop music. Formed in 1969 as a successor to The Seekers, they quickly rose to international fame with chart-topping singles and memorable performances at Eurovision.
